Bigg Boss 17 winner Munawar Faruqui and 13 others found themselves in legal trouble after a raid at a hookah bar in Mumbai’s Fort area.
The Mumbai Police’s Social Service branch conducted the operation.
They detained Faruqui and others after discovering them smoking hookahs at the establishment.
The raid, which commenced at 10:30 pm on March 26, 2024, persisted until 5 am on March 27, 20204, according to police officials.
During the raid at the hookah parlour located in Bora Bazar, it was reported that patrons were allegedly smoking tobacco-based hookahs disguised as herbal ones.
This revelation prompted the police to take action, leading to the detention of Faruqui and the other individuals involved.
While the accused were initially detained, they were later released as the charges against them were bailable.
According to a senior police official, Faruqui and his companions were booked under the Cigarettes and Other Tobacco Products Act (COTPA).
Along with IPC sections 283 and 336, these pertain to endangerment in public areas and endangering the life or safety of others, respectively.
A senior officer told PTI: “The police found stand-up comedian Munawar Faruqui and others smoking hookahs at the joint.
“We also have a video of their act.
“We detained them, but they were later allowed to go as the sections slapped against them were bailable.”
Notices were served to Munawar Faruqui and the others by the Mata Ramabai Ambedkar Marg police before they were allowed to leave.
This incident adds to a series of legal entanglements faced by Faruqui in the past.
In 2021, the comedian spent over a month in jail in Indore after being accused of hurting religious sentiments during a show.
Despite the controversy, Faruqui’s popularity soared.
He eventually emerged as the winner of Bigg Boss 17, further solidifying his presence in the entertainment industry.
